Commit Graph

5254 Commits (898d84190b70059248655f4f1e3d0c9d2f6a72bb)

Author SHA1 Message Date
Tadashi G. Takaoka 6213983fa1 Refactor MoreKeysKeyboard.Builder
Change-Id: Ib5f58b1143be60c748b81299ccc3b237d2587846
2012-02-10 18:53:54 +09:00
Tadashi G. Takaoka e5637345af am b9e10c31: Merge "Key should be distinguished also by moreKeys contents and etc."
* commit 'b9e10c318a073b671dc51271c1f966a7ed6f692a':
  Key should be distinguished also by moreKeys contents and etc.
2012-02-09 23:52:55 -08:00
Tadashi G. Takaoka b9e10c318a Merge "Key should be distinguished also by moreKeys contents and etc." 2012-02-09 23:51:18 -08:00
Charles Chen 207b7cd6ba am 4baf767f: Merge "Improved shift key and symbol/alpha switch key accessibility feedback."
* commit '4baf767facb885bdbd271624e1c9d8cccc553bb4':
  Improved shift key and symbol/alpha switch key accessibility feedback.
2012-02-09 15:35:55 -08:00
Charles Chen 4baf767fac Merge "Improved shift key and symbol/alpha switch key accessibility feedback." 2012-02-09 15:33:40 -08:00
Eric Fischer 150d0ec97b am 0d1a5bad: Import translations. DO NOT MERGE
* commit '0d1a5bad54441b6b1fb417cc5776f60586b32324':
  Import translations. DO NOT MERGE
2012-02-09 13:07:01 -08:00
Eric Fischer 0d1a5bad54 Import translations. DO NOT MERGE
Change-Id: I221670b8e4796346d13a44848f8958904e9bac80
2012-02-09 12:46:37 -08:00
Eric Fischer 0fda4848a1 Import translations. DO NOT MERGE
Change-Id: Ibbf47bac70a1c684a3b139f34291607bddbaa2ca
2012-02-09 12:44:33 -08:00
Tadashi G. Takaoka fdb6999e55 Key should be distinguished also by moreKeys contents and etc.
Change-Id: Ib2caabee6af78153b5a7be0e4df522288f2a7d48
2012-02-10 03:17:39 +09:00
Eric Fischer c85dde47e8 Import translations. DO NOT MERGE
Change-Id: Ia22dacfc8e78a6e4c78f24375c3ef96a01fd4321
2012-02-08 19:21:19 -08:00
Jean Chalard f507c1624c am accd2a9f: Merge "Add finals"
* commit 'accd2a9f61e3289fc66d2b79ef54e2e06c5ff43b':
  Add finals
2012-02-08 19:09:41 -08:00
Jean Chalard accd2a9f61 Merge "Add finals" 2012-02-08 19:08:09 -08:00
Jean Chalard 360a66cf75 am a828f613: Merge "Some more simplification"
* commit 'a828f613a8dfbeff6290f261bbbd5ff988fb99b6':
  Some more simplification
2012-02-08 19:06:52 -08:00
Jean Chalard 64cd6204a9 am 4721427c: Allow revert swap punctuation again
* commit '4721427c7de3600f6fe7dfff16508a6a974fb3e4':
  Allow revert swap punctuation again
2012-02-08 19:06:51 -08:00
Jean Chalard a828f613a8 Merge "Some more simplification" 2012-02-08 19:05:46 -08:00
Jean Chalard 8ff0564f6a Add finals
Change-Id: Ib81be9a0df34c5e9fc49d2b5d9bf02297ea2b499
2012-02-09 11:40:54 +09:00
Jean Chalard 6a800b253f Some more simplification
Remove useless method calls, and ultimately remove useless
method.

Change-Id: I3f353b1b37460d5e9ceae5cb5dde3fff0da81c21
2012-02-09 11:38:03 +09:00
Jean Chalard 4721427c7d Allow revert swap punctuation again
This may not be the best behavior, but it's the same as ICS.
Bug: 5981844

Change-Id: Ibb7798e2a315312310ed3be4e731d0fe1ac04456
2012-02-09 11:34:00 +09:00
Eric Fischer 9571e17b50 am 7ef97ea1: Import translations. DO NOT MERGE
* commit '7ef97ea1f916cb1e53ec0fcaa07da87258833712':
  Import translations. DO NOT MERGE
2012-02-08 15:34:24 -08:00
Eric Fischer 7ef97ea1f9 Import translations. DO NOT MERGE
Change-Id: I02629c1f8dd311899b3aba89bfb1390150ace7ac
2012-02-08 13:56:30 -08:00
Eric Fischer 8de2bd1bc5 Import translations. DO NOT MERGE
Change-Id: I492ab5c1ef14e0d035323d4cbdeb56d6a0e8e31c
2012-02-08 13:55:24 -08:00
Tadashi G. Takaoka 69b81e3dd3 am 5962312b: Custom action label should be a part of keyboard identifier
* commit '5962312b0724d8546ef76e3cd065b7baf578822f':
  Custom action label should be a part of keyboard identifier
2012-02-08 06:48:59 -08:00
Tadashi G. Takaoka 5962312b07 Custom action label should be a part of keyboard identifier
Change-Id: Ia14cabc3d49fbdcb11dd00225d225fbb91cc4012
2012-02-08 20:09:39 +09:00
Tadashi G. Takaoka cc9400555c am 7a39bd44: Shift+Smiley key will register newline character of textMultiLine
* commit '7a39bd4454664b5c37b30e9b5362ddbcdce3b374':
  Shift+Smiley key will register newline character of textMultiLine
2012-02-08 02:41:55 -08:00
Tadashi G. Takaoka 7a39bd4454 Shift+Smiley key will register newline character of textMultiLine
This change also
 * Honors the custom action label in EditorInfo.actionLabel.
 * Invokes InputConnection.performeEditorAction if action is specifed
   at EditorInfo.imeOptions or actionLabel/actionId.
 * Stops using InputMethodService.sendKeyChar. Implements
   sendKeyCodePoint instead.

Bug: 2498607
Bug: 5961809
Bug: 5368408
Change-Id: If4cd5eb3dacfc6b6a7ea434b0617c2438e06e42d
2012-02-08 19:31:35 +09:00
Jean Chalard 67cba8eabe am 82efc941: Merge "More simplification"
* commit '82efc941ba88e680765dac8f34d307780f6527d1':
  More simplification
2012-02-08 01:44:56 -08:00
Jean Chalard 82efc941ba Merge "More simplification" 2012-02-08 01:43:23 -08:00
Jean Chalard e771fc2f1a More simplification
A suggested punctuation is sure to be 1 character and a word separator,
so the isSuggestedPunctuation() test is redundant.

Change-Id: I3d31f0825f069f64d514682e46be62afdae25291
2012-02-08 18:17:51 +09:00
Tadashi G. Takaoka dd1bec7ae4 am 614cb02a: Merge "Rename mini keyboard to more keys keyboard"
* commit '614cb02a9183841ec8ea76615c879e1da439cc10':
  Rename mini keyboard to more keys keyboard
2012-02-08 00:05:51 -08:00
Tadashi G. Takaoka 614cb02a91 Merge "Rename mini keyboard to more keys keyboard" 2012-02-08 00:04:16 -08:00
Tadashi G. Takaoka 2affaf91a0 Rename mini keyboard to more keys keyboard
Change-Id: Ie4c85e8ca5a1f41a420aae5c1cd9c1cb07e237e5
2012-02-08 16:12:31 +09:00
Jean Chalard 4df3dc98d4 am 1bd1cd19: Merge "Fix the auto-composer to support supplementary chars"
* commit '1bd1cd19c0bf1367a0355b1f46caa9979e976aca':
  Fix the auto-composer to support supplementary chars
2012-02-07 22:48:16 -08:00
Jean Chalard 1bd1cd19c0 Merge "Fix the auto-composer to support supplementary chars" 2012-02-07 22:46:22 -08:00
Jean Chalard 9159b9953d Fix the auto-composer to support supplementary chars
Change-Id: I61ff218ae2ca4eb443a370e581b677755258670a
2012-02-08 15:45:51 +09:00
Tadashi G. Takaoka 5a57a8f52e am 71a14420: Merge "Fix obvious bug"
* commit '71a14420d815824605ffc04b47b97386848d31b3':
  Fix obvious bug
2012-02-07 22:44:28 -08:00
Tadashi G. Takaoka 71a14420d8 Merge "Fix obvious bug" 2012-02-07 22:42:18 -08:00
Tadashi G. Takaoka 93bc5e7fda Fix obvious bug
Change-Id: I3a0e5c699bbe4e9274dacdbdf92dff14148bd2c1
2012-02-08 15:35:56 +09:00
satok 4b8012207d am bb7a39b4: Merge "Support multi words suggestion"
* commit 'bb7a39b4c57f5ba203523b2cc7bb9e585483c6b5':
  Support multi words suggestion
2012-02-07 20:04:46 -08:00
satok bb7a39b4c5 Merge "Support multi words suggestion" 2012-02-07 20:02:52 -08:00
satok a85f4929cd Support multi words suggestion
result: I4d097612db2f2a93522

Change-Id: Iedbb24f431dac43e52b6dcce8cb610a75e0ca46e
2012-02-08 13:00:31 +09:00
Jean Chalard d437bab53b am 8174373a: Merge "Remove a nested edition occurence"
* commit '8174373a0ed11aaaf6d5cdfc9065e6b8641b19a6':
  Remove a nested edition occurence
2012-02-07 19:45:31 -08:00
Jean Chalard b2b1100df3 am 5a6daf46: Merge "Cleanup"
* commit '5a6daf46cf52a3d7e95926c3fcbb3b3295159c29':
  Cleanup
2012-02-07 19:45:26 -08:00
Jean Chalard 73d471e4f5 am 2e2d6b4d: Small simplification
* commit '2e2d6b4d4060ed3b956b4bd4c1f89b5d9c87b525':
  Small simplification
2012-02-07 19:45:25 -08:00
Jean Chalard 8174373a0e Merge "Remove a nested edition occurence" 2012-02-07 19:42:35 -08:00
Jean Chalard 5a6daf46cf Merge "Cleanup" 2012-02-07 19:42:26 -08:00
Jean Chalard 862f950da3 Cleanup
Remove a useless test (we can only come here if the code
is not a separator, as we are only called from onCodeInput
inside an explicit test).

Change-Id: Icd996a5a1c18a550117a144a1d35f167b96211f7
2012-02-08 12:06:18 +09:00
Jean Chalard 2124bc5bf5 Remove a nested edition occurence
This was harmless but confusing

Change-Id: Ic271f80d3dadf01b29e3875c6a8ad51b99a936f9
2012-02-08 12:03:55 +09:00
Jean Chalard 2e2d6b4d40 Small simplification
Change-Id: I55f81f3ab427fd5b28bb1f31960077cd1897cbd0
2012-02-08 11:41:15 +09:00
Jean Chalard 8735815ef3 am fd6a52c8: Merge "Add some unit tests for punctuation and special keys"
* commit 'fd6a52c8d5fea684ef22b38c3a3838a65d259832':
  Add some unit tests for punctuation and special keys
2012-02-07 17:38:50 -08:00
Jean Chalard fd6a52c8d5 Merge "Add some unit tests for punctuation and special keys" 2012-02-07 17:36:39 -08:00